JOHNSON v. CATLETT

No. 459.

98 S.E.2d 458 (1957)

246 N.C. 341

Samuel H. JOHNSON, Ancillary Administrator of the estate of Ernest L. Wilborn, Plaintiff, v. Sanford W. CATLETT, Original Defendant, and J. P. Stevens & Company, Inc., and James A. Patterson, Additional Defendants.

Supreme Court of North Carolina.

June 7, 1957.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Joyner & Howison, Raleigh, Roland C. Braswell, Goldsboro, for appellant.

Armistead J. Maupin, Raleigh, for J. P. Stevens & Company, Inc., appellee.

Battle, Winslow & Merrell, Rocky Mount, for James A. Patterson, appellee.


DENNY, Justice.

The question posed for determination is this: Where plaintiff's intestate, a resident of Virginia, employed and working in that State under its Workmen's Compensation Laws, was killed while a passenger in a North Carolina automobile accident while temporarily in North Carolina in the course and scope of his Virginia employment, and an award is made to his beneficiaries by his employer pursuant to the Virginia Workmen's Compensation Act, and thereafter...
